【The pickup service is available only for guests who are already staying in Kawaguchiko or Fujiyoshida area, or for those who can come to the areas on their own.】 Join us on a special nature and culture tour at the foot of Mt. Fuji—far from the busy tourist spots. Led by Yuki, a certified mountain guide who has climbed Mt.Fuji over 40 times and is also a licensed local hunter, this tour offers deep insights into the natural and spiritual heart of the region. We’ll explore a historical shrine,peaceful Fuji five lakes, a mysterious lava cave, and a vast forest formed by past eruptions. This is more than just a hike—it’s a journey through the history and untouched beauty of Mt.Fuji. After the hike, we’ll enjoy a delicious local meal, featuring the area’s famous “Yoshida Udon.” The trail is moderate(about 1 hour up and 30 minutes down)making it suitable for all ages. Free rental hiking gear is available!

This ancient shrine has a deep connection with Mt.Fuji worship and the biggest eruption. Our ancestors built the shrine to settle the eruption down and the worship started.

Jukai-"The sea of trees" We call the forest as the sea of forest because it looks like the sea if we see it from the view point. One of the biggest eruption of Mt.Fuji happened about 1200 years ago and created the place! Let's experience the dynamic mother nature around Mt.Fuji!
